Introduction

PGCE Primary is a postgraduate professional programme of Initial Teacher Education (ITE) leading to the award of either Postgraduate Certificate in Education (for students achieving 40-60 Masters level credits) or Professional Graduate Certificate in Education (for students achieving fewer than 40 Masters levels credits, both including the recommendation of the award of Qualified Teacher Status (QTS).

PGCE Primary at Winchester prepares you to teach the 5–11 age range. The course covers everything that trainee teachers need to develop professional skills associated with high-quality teaching: expert tuition in all primary school subjects; understanding of how children learn and effective pedagogy; meeting the needs of all learners and professional skills associated with high-quality teaching. Students undertake studies in all elements of primary education; they extend their knowledge of learning and teaching, of the breadth and scope of the curriculum and the professional skills associated with high-quality teaching. These areas of understanding and skill are then applied to classroom practice during two assessed placements in schools or educational settings, dependent on the route being undertaken.

Our programme runs in close partnership with a wide range of schools and educational settings
